The Process
Abha, my wife, first cleaned the internals of the stem with stem brush, bristled/ regular pipe cleaners and 99.9% pure isopropyl alcohol. She scraped out the dried oils and tars from the tenon end with my fabricated knife and also removed the dried oils and tars from the slot end. She followed it up by sanding the entire stem with a folded piece of 220 grit sand paper to remove the surface oxidation. The amount of gunk that has been scraped out of the stem surface just to get to the black vulcanite shows that the oxidation was very deep and heavy over the stem surface. It has been our experience that sanding a stem before dunking it in to the deoxidizer solution helps in bringing the deep seated oxidation to the surface which in turn make further cleaning a breeze with fantastic result. She, thereafter, dropped the stem in to “Before and After Deoxidizer” solution developed by my friend Mark Hoover. The solution helps to draw out heavy oxidation to the surface, making its further removal a breeze, while the minor oxidation is eliminated to a very great extent. The initial sanding helps to draw out the complete oxidation as the sanding opens up the stem surface that has been initially covered with oxidation. We usually dunk stems of 4-5 pipes that are in-line for restoration and this pipe is marked in green arrow. We generally allow the stems to soak in this solution overnight to do its work.While the stem was soaking in the deoxidizer solution, I worked on the stummel by first reaming the chamber with size 1 followed by size 2 Castleford reamer head. I further scraped the chamber walls with my fabricated knife to remove the remaining carbon deposits where the reamer head could not reach. I scraped out the lava overflow from the rim top surface, especially from the area in the 6 o’clock direction. Once the cake was reamed back to the bare briar, I used a 150 grit sand paper followed by 220 grit sand paper to remove all the traces of remaining cake and also to smooth out the inner walls of the chamber surface. Finally, to remove the residual carbon dust, I wiped the chamber with a cotton pad wetted with 99.9% pure isopropyl alcohol. The ghost smells are still very strong and would require a salt and alcohol treatment.I continued the internal cleaning of the chamber and shank with a salt and alcohol bath. I use cotton balls which is an at par substitute as I have realized over the years. I draw out a wick from the cotton and along with a folded regular pipe cleaner; insert it in to the mortise and through the draught hole in to the chamber. Thereafter, I packed the chamber with cotton balls to about quarter of an inch below the inner rim edge and soaked the cotton balls with isopropyl alcohol up to the brim. About half an hour later, the level of alcohol had gone down, having being absorbed by the cotton. I topped it up once again and set it aside overnight. By next afternoon, the cotton and alcohol had drawn out all the remaining oils and tars from the chamber and mortise, fulfilling its intended task. I removed the cotton balls and ran pipe cleaners through the mortise to clean out all the loosened tars and gunk and further cleaned it with alcohol and q-tips. The chamber now smells clean and fresh. I set the stummel aside to dry out naturally.With the bowl internals clean, I move to clean the exterior of the stummel. I used a hard bristled tooth brush and Murphy’s Oil soap to scrub the stummel and rim top. I set the stummel aside for 10 minutes for the oil soap to draw out all the grime from the briar surface. After 10 minutes, I washed the stummel under running warm water with anti oil dish washing detergent till the stummel surface was clean and dried it using paper towels and soft cotton cloth. I simultaneously cleaned the shank internals with the detergent and hard bristled shank brush and set the stummel aside to dry out naturally. To protect the briar dust and superglue fill on the inner edge of the rim from coming in to direct contact with the burning tobacco and also to prevent the heat from reaching the external surface of the stummel and causing a burnout, I plan, firstly, to fill only the small reconstructed inner rim edge of the chamber with J B Weld followed by a second coat of activated charcoal and yogurt to the entire chamber which would assist in faster cake formation. J B Weld is a two-part epoxy Cold Weld that consists of two parts; hardener and steel which are mixed in equal parts in a ratio of 1:1 with hardening time of 5-6 minutes and complete curing time of 6-8 hours. I poured the contents of the two tubes and mixed it well. With a flat bamboo frond, I applied this mix and filled the intended rebuilt inner rim edge. I worked fast to ensure a complete and even filling of the inner rim edge and set the stummel aside for the J B Weld to harden.Once the J B Weld had sufficiently cured, I sand it down with a semi circular needle file to remove excess weld from the area. I used a folded piece of 220 grit sand paper to further sand the fill and achieve a perfect blend and smooth coat of J B Weld over the reconstructed inner rim edge.At this stage, I observed a couple of air pockets over the outer rim edge rebuilt surface. I include a link to the write up on Pipedia (http://pipedia.org/wiki/Bertram). Bertram pipes were based out of Washington DC. They were popular among famous politicians and celebrities of the time. They made many products for them from FDR’s cigarette holders to Joseph Stalin’s favorite pipe. They were considered some of the best America had to offer till they finally closed their doors in the 70s. Bertram graded their pipes by 10s and sometimes with a 5 added (15, 25, 55 etc.), the higher the grade the better. Above 60s are uncommon and 80-90s are quite rare. I have included a screen capture of the pertinent section of the Sasieni section of PipePhil’s Logos and Stamping website and included the link should you want to look at on the site. (http://www.pipephil.eu/logos/en/logo-sasieni2.html). The second pipe in the photo below shows a pipe with the same stamping as the one that I am working on. It reads Sasieni Fantail, London Made, PAT D -170067. The difference is the location of the Patent stamp. On the one that I am working on is around the shank end.I turned to Pipedia and found a patent diagram for the Fishtail stem that Doug Valitchka posted (https://pipedia.org/wiki/Sasieni). I have included that document below. It was filed in 1953 and received the patent July 21, 1953. Which helps to date this pipe as post patent.That helps to cinch the dating of this pipe as Family Era pipe made somewhere between 1946–1979. The change of “Sasieni” script without the fish-tail initiated by Alfred Sasieni occurred after Second World War. This puts the date of the pipe between 1946 and 1979 – a large spread.

From Pipes, Artisans and Trademarks, by José Manuel Lopes’ – Paul Fisher was a well-known Austrian meerschaum pipe artisan who settled in downtown Manhattan, New York, and took American citizenship. Symbol: F. See Ed Burak who worked with Paul for 6 years in the 1960s.

On Smokingpipes.com there was a Paul Fischer meerschaum for sale and Bear Graves did the write up (https://www.smokingpipes.com/pipes/estate/italy/moreinfo.cfm?product_id=52153). I have included it below for the information it gives.

I know that it’s not all that often that we see a carved meerschaum in the American estate section, but there was a time when Turkey had little issue with exporting the material, nor carvers from other countries working with the same. Paul Fischer made meerschaums for Kaywoodie and (if memory serves) Ed Burak did some work for Mr. Fisher, early in his career.

Paresh Deshpande did some work on a Kaywoodie Meerschaum and included some helpful information on dating this pipe (https://rebornpipes.com/tag/kaywoodie-meerschaum-pipes/). I include the pertinent section below.

Kaywoodie Block Meerschaums were made from 1938 to the mid 1960’s. The meerschaum pipe business by Kaywoodie was revitalized when Paul Fischer was hired and emigrated from Austria to run the meerschaum pipe department. Kaywoodie meerschaums were available in earlier years but not as prominently as when Paul Fischer came on board. He left in 1960 to make meerschaums under his own name. We continued to make them for several years after he left until we could no longer import meerschaum from Turkey”. (http://www.brothersofbriar.com/t21079-kaywoodie-block-meerschaum)

Given that information I knew that the pipe was made by Paul Fischer and Austrian immigrant to the US. When he first came he worked for Kaywoodie and then in 1960 left to make pipes under his own name. So I know that the pipe I am working on is at least post 1960 made.

Ansell’s Pipe and Tobacco store was at 820 14th St. NW in Washington D.C. It was one of three pipe brands I know of which are marked with Wash. D.C. The others are Bertram pipes and A. Garfinkel.

There was also a photo of a label and matchbook. Thanks to Doug Valitchka for his photos.

Label and matchbook, courtesy Doug ValitchkaFrom this information I learned that Ansell’s was a Pipe and Tobacco Shop in Washington DC and along with Bertrams and Garfinkel made and sold their own pipes. Since Jeff and I picked it up in a lot of pipes that were bought at the closing auction of the Bertram’s Pipe Shop in 1970 I think that it is safe to assume that the pipe was made prior to that.

Barling’s pipe brand has been well researched and chronicled on pipedia.org and by Steve when he worked on many of Barling’s pipes over decades and thus, shall not waste time in repeating the information that is available. I too have carefully read and researched this brand as I do have many pipes that I have inherited. However, to refresh my memory, I read the entire article once again and tentatively date this pipe as being an Early Corporate Era pipe, that is made between 1962/3 to prior to 1970. I have based my conclusions based on the following facts that I have read on pipedia.org (https://pipedia.org/wiki/Barling)

(a) Barling logo on the shank is stamped in script without an apostrophe and without ‘S’, as against BARLING’S MAKE that was in use during the Family Era.

(b) The revamped Early Corporate Era grade includes the GARNET GRAIN that replaced the Ye Olde Wood finish (having dark or Plum stain) from the Family Era.

(3) The presence of London England in block lettering underneath the Barling stamp in script.

(4) The absence of the T.V.F stamping since the Ye Olde Wood and TVF both were discontinued at the beginning of the Corporate Era. These were reintroduced in the mid 1960s.

I have dated this pipe tentatively as being from the Early Corporate Era when the facts are conclusive enough, is because of the stummel shape. In my reading and knowledge, early Barlings pipes have always been in classic shapes and this one is anything but a classic shape. Any insight in to this aspect is most appreciated.

It reads as noted above and is clear and readable.     I turned to Pipedia to read the article on Irish Seconds (https://pipedia.org/wiki/Irish_Seconds). I quote it below in full.

Irish Second pipes begin life alongside Peterson pipes in Dublin, but at some point a flaw appears making future life as one of those celebrated pipes impossible. At this point the pipes were roughly finished, given a standard vulcanite stem instead of a P-Lip, and stamped only with “Irish Second” and “Made in the Republic of Ireland”. These pipes were sold at a far more affordable rate than Peterson pipes, but are believed to no longer be sold new.

I knew from previous research that the pipe was made in the Republic Era – the years between 1950 – 1989 because of the Republic of Ireland stamp. Now it was time to work on the pipe.
